📋 Description

• You'll own the operational backbone of our engineering support systems with clear accountability and continuous improvement: • Design and operate the on-call framework: Establish and maintain staffing models, escalation procedures, and notification systems to ensure continuous engineering coverage for critical product issues • Manage daily operations: Oversee on-call handovers, lead daily standups with assigned personnel, update customer-facing status pages where relevant, facilitate weekly handoff meetings, and ensure smooth transitions between rotations • Central dispatch function: Act as the coordination hub for support requests and incident response, providing oversight and task prioritization for on-call engineers while adjusting work priorities based on SLA constraints • Ensure equitable workload distribution: Monitor that low-priority tickets receive attention even when high-severity issues dominate, preventing backlog accumulation • Serve as Incident Commander for incidents during North American business hours: Alert and direct on-call staff during active incidents, coordinate real-time response efforts and ensure appropriate resources are engaged, update customer-facing status pages throughout incidents, notify key business stakeholders of incident status and resolution progress • Drive postmortem excellence: Lead postmortem meetings, lead the development of RCA (Root Cause Analysis) documentation, and track and drive completion of follow-up action items to prevent recurring issues • Partner with leaders and contributors across engineering and support organizations to ensure timely resolution of product issues with significant customer and partner impact • Lead monthly review meetings with key stakeholders to assess program health, review metrics, and identify improvement opportunities.

🎯 Requirements

• 5+ years of program or project management experience, with at least 3 years in a technical environment (software development, SaaS, or cybersecurity preferred) •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, or related field (or equivalent experience) • Strong facilitation skills for leading incident response as Incident Commander, postmortems, and cross-functional coordination meetings • Excellent organizational skills with meticulous attention to follow-through on action items and commitments • Experience building dashboards and tracking systems for engineering or operations metrics (familiarity with tools like Jira, Datadog, PagerDuty, or similar) • Exceptional communication skills across all levels, especially when working with technical stakeholders and translating between technical and business contexts • Ability to troubleshoot complex technical issues and make sound decisions under pressure during active incidents • Experience operating independently in rapid-growth environments with evolving priorities.
